I am evaluating the software, so still find my way around.
From the station plot I am only able to see the pressure trend when printing using the NMC font. When using the TrueType font, I get a value for the pressure trend but no indicator as to whether it’s falling or rising. Is this simply because I am using an unregistered version. Have not been able to solve this from the help file.

Have checked the metro.ttf included with the package. There are no glyphs for pressure trend or cloud types.
Have downloaded both the metro-old and meteor-new from the website. Same problem, neither of these files contain glyphs for pressure trends or clouds.

If you delete the Metro.ttf in fonts and then load the metro old it should give you both cloud and pressure trend glyphs but only in black and white .
